Transformers are the backbone of modern Generative AI models. They process and generate data such as text, code, or images by using a mechanism called self-attention, which allows the model to weigh the importance of each word (or token) in a sequence relative to the others. Unlike traditional models that process data sequentially, transformers look at the entire input at once, making them highly efficient and effective for capturing long-range dependencies and context.
In Gen AI, this ability is crucial. For example, in language models like GPT, transformers analyze large volumes of text to learn patterns, grammar, facts, and even reasoning skills. The model uses layers of encoders and decoders to understand and then generate coherent, human-like content. With massive training datasets and billions of parameters, transformers become adept at producing creative outputs, answering questions, and even generating code or images.
Transformers have revolutionized AI due to their scalability and adaptability, making them the foundation for most state-of-the-art Generative AI applications today.
To explore this topic further, consider enrolling in a Generative AI online course.